From Preston Hollow Presbyterian Church of Dallas, Texas featuring composer Sir John Rutter.
Sir John Rutter conducts the famous Preston Hollow Sanctuary Choir, the Boys Choir of St. Mark’s School of Texas, soloists Josefina Maldonado and Erin Hannigan, and a professional orchestra in a selection of his most popular works. The performance includes Rutter favorites "Star Carol," "I Saw Three Ships," "Away in a Manger," "Go Tell it on the Mountain," and "Silent Night."

- We are deeply honored to welcome John Rutter as a world-renowned guest to our program this evening.
John, dubbed the composer who owns Christmas by the New York Times, is conducting a wide variety of his most beloved holiday compositions.
We've invited him to share with you the backstory of his brand new Christmas carol, "I Too Shall Walk to Bethlehem," composed for our choir and orchestra.
- I just wanted to tell you a little bit about the next piece we're going to be performing for you.
When I'm writing a carol, the words come first.
I pretty much need a text before I can begin work on the music, so I often turn to great poets of the past, but "I Too Shall Walk to Bethlehem" was different.
I wrote it earlier this year, specially for this church choir, with a living collaborator, a remarkable young man named Marc Bratcher.
He's a poet and sculptor, and what made his text so memorable and moving for me is that Marc has cerebral palsy.
He lives his life in a wheelchair, and yet he tells us in the words of his text, "I Too Shall Walk to Bethlehem."
